| Ronin smoker |  Man O' War Ruination Belicoso 
			
			I picked up a single on cbid after winning another auction. Humidor time: 1 month Prelight: Construction looks nice. The wrapper has a nice sheen to it, with minimal veins. Prelight draw is moderate, and tastes of oak, leather and spice. Burn: Burn was nice and even. Ash was nice and solid. Draw was moderate. Burn time was about 90 minutes. Flavor: This cigar started out with a nice spice kick, similar to a DPG stick. Oak and leather were prominent, with a hint of cedar on the finish. The spice settled down after the initial blast, but still gave a nice kick, especially through the nose. The last third saw the spice pick back up a notch. Summary: As with the regular MoW, *do not* smoke this stick on an empty stomach. Flavor was great, and I think I prefer this smoke over the regular MoW. But either is a good choice if you're looking for a spicy smoke. Posted via Mobile Device |

			I've smoked both and thought the ruination was much better... For me they didn't taste the same as all.  I thought the regular MoW tasted like black pepper and spice all the way through, whereas with the Ruination I kept tasting for, lack of a better way to describe it, burning wood. It tasted to me very similar to what it smells like when you just get a piece of wood to start burning. I really liked the Ruination and would consider getting a box. I liked the MoW but wouldn't drop the coin on a box. Just my   |
